Why These Toys Work Well for 8-Year-Olds

These toys combine multiple ways of learning — visual, auditory, and kinesthetic — making education feel like play. Drawing helps with fine motor skills and creativity, sounds support memory and recognition, and interactive games engage the child fully. Together, they create a fun and effective way for 8-year-olds to grow their knowledge while having a blast.
